PayCommerce has selected Software AG’s Digital Business Platform to expand its cross-border payments network.
The selected platform is a service-oriented, event-driven and API-capable development environment with many ready-to-use application services, including webMethods and Apama Big Data streaming analytics.
webMethods supports the development of integration and process services and connects all of PayCommerce’s applications and systems while Apama enables PayCommerce analysts to monitor, analyze, and act on fraudulent or abnormal behavior before any harm is done, the German software vendor said.
